Output 65c62fa70fb143deafecdfc90c802ffcba2b62e300b07c6cf253277d281d8522:3

value
41671528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af28393b6d3f44158632ac7f6694ddf34ec3bd05 OP_EQUAL
address
MPsJfnM9JeTnJDXcWJWohvpDpX5bFXyDBE
transaction
65c62fa70fb143deafecdfc90c802ffcba2b62e300b07c6cf253277d281d8522
spent
true